North and South came out in 1989 as part of the MS-DOS Classic Games lineup, developed by Infogrames. It was a strategy game with a sense of humor, set during the American Civil War, and it stood out among other titles of the era for blending different styles of play into one package.
You control either the Union or Confederate forces, moving regiments on a strategic map to capture territories, while also managing supply lines and railroad routes. The real charm comes from the action sequences; you directly command units in real-time battles to defend forts or attack trains, and you can even play a simple dice mini-game to gamble for extra resources. The pace is brisk, and the difficulty can spike during larger confrontations, but the variety keeps each playthrough engaging. It feels like a board game that decided to occasionally turn into an arcade title.
